    Delaware’s appeal as a romantic destination lies in its unique combination of natural beauty, cultural richness, and accessibility. Nestled between Maryland and New Jersey, this small state packs a big punch when it comes to offering intimate settings for couples. Its proximity to major cities like Philadelphia, Baltimore, and Washington, D.C., makes it an ideal weekend escape for those seeking a quick yet memorable retreat. The absence of sales tax also adds a touch of practicality, allowing couples to indulge in shopping and dining without worrying about extra costs.

    Rehoboth Beach: A Romantic Haven

    Rehoboth Beach, often referred to as “The Nation’s Summer Capital,” is a quintessential destination for couples seeking a mix of relaxation and entertainment. The boardwalk, stretching over a mile, is perfect for leisurely strolls, hand-in-hand, with the sound of the waves providing a soothing soundtrack. As the sun sets, the beach transforms into a magical setting, ideal for watching the horizon light up with vibrant colors.

    For couples who enjoy a bit of indulgence, Rehoboth Beach offers an array of charming boutiques and art galleries along the boardwalk. You can spend your day exploring these shops, finding unique souvenirs to commemorate your trip. When hunger strikes, the area boasts numerous restaurants, from casual seafood shacks to upscale dining establishments, ensuring that you’ll find the perfect spot for a romantic meal. Don’t forget to try the local delicacies, such as fresh crab cakes or creamy clam chowder, which add a touch of culinary romance to your visit.

    If you’re looking for a beach with a more laid-back vibe, Dewey Beach is an excellent choice. Known for its quieter atmosphere, this destination is perfect for couples who want to escape the crowds and enjoy some quality time together. The calm waters make it ideal for activities like paddleboarding or kayaking, allowing you to bond while exploring the serene surroundings.

    Dewey Beach also offers a variety of cozy accommodations, including boutique inns and beachfront cottages, where you can wake up to the sound of the ocean. In the evenings, the town comes alive with live music and intimate venues, providing the perfect ambiance for a romantic night out. Whether you’re dancing under the stars or simply enjoying a quiet evening on the sand, Dewey Beach ensures that your romantic getaway is filled with cherished moments.

    The Cape Henlopen State Park is a haven for couples who love the outdoors. With its scenic trails winding through dunes, forests, and wetlands, the park offers a diverse range of landscapes to explore. The Gordons Pond Trail, in particular, is a favorite among couples, thanks to its peaceful ambiance and stunning views of the ocean. Whether you’re birdwatching or simply enjoying the tranquility, this trail is perfect for a romantic stroll.

    Another must-visit destination is the White Clay Creek State Park, located in the northern part of the state. This expansive park features miles of well-maintained trails that cater to all skill levels. The Creek Side Trail, with its lush greenery and babbling brooks, provides a serene backdrop for a leisurely walk. Pack a picnic and enjoy a quiet lunch by the water, or bring your bikes and explore the park’s many paths together.

    The Winterthur Museum, Garden & Library is a true gem, offering a blend of art, history, and natural beauty. This sprawling estate features exquisite gardens, historic rooms, and a world-class collection of American antiques. Couples can take a guided tour of the mansion, stroll through the gardens, or enjoy a romantic afternoon tea in the elegant café. The combination of history and romance makes Winterthur a must-visit destination.

    Another enchanting site is the Fort Delaware, located on Pea Patch Island. This Civil War-era fort offers a fascinating glimpse into the past, with costumed interpreters bringing history to life. Couples can take a ferry to the island, explore the fort, and enjoy a picnic by the water. The fort’s dramatic setting and rich history create a unique and romantic experience that you’ll cherish forever.
